Latvia: proposed simplified 10% micro-enterprise tax for individuals serving other individuals

A draft amendment would let self-employed individuals who provide services only to other natural persons (no employees, turnover ≤ €25,000/year, not already a general micro-enterprise taxpayer) pay a simplified 10% tax, well below the current 25% general micro-enterprise tax rate, cutting red tape for very small service providers (tutors, hairdressers, personal trainers, etc.).

Latvia: self-employed person's quarterly VSAOI/IIN report due by the 17th

A self-employed person (pašnodarbinātais) registered with VID as performing saimnieciskā darbība must file a quarterly report of their own mandatory state social insurance (VSAOI) contribution base and personal income tax (IIN), then pay the resulting contributions into the single tax account. This is separate from the employer-side monthly reports that only apply when the person has employees.

Latvia: monthly corporate income tax (UIN) declaration due by the 20th when profit is distributed

Latvia's corporate income tax is charged only when profit is distributed (e.g. dividends) or spent on non-business or other UIN-taxable items, not on an annual accrual basis, and the taxation period is the calendar month. In any month such a taxable event occurs, the company must file a UIN declaration and pay the tax by the 20th of the following month; months with no taxable event require no filing.

Latvia: report on supplies of goods and services within the EU due by the 20th

VAT-registered businesses in Latvia that supply goods, or certain services under the general B2B place-of-supply rule, to VAT-registered customers in other EU member states must additionally submit a 'Pārskats par preču piegādēm un pakalpojumiem Eiropas Savienības teritorijā' (report on supplies of goods and services within the EU territory) to VID, alongside the regular PVN return. It lists each EU customer's VAT number and the value of supplies made to them in the period, and is one of the checks used to verify zero-rated intra-EU supplies.

Machineverordening vervangt de Machinerichtlijn: nieuwe CE-eisen, waaronder cyberbeveiliging en software

Verordening (EU) 2023/1230 geldt voor alle machines die vanaf 20 januari 2027 op de EU-markt worden gebracht, zonder overgangsperiode. Zij voegt eisen toe voor softwareveiligheid, bescherming tegen kwaadwillige manipulatie, zelflerend (AI-)gedrag, digitale gebruiksaanwijzingen en verplichte beoordeling door derden voor bepaalde categorieën machines met een hoog risico.

Latvia: OSS quarterly VAT return due by the end of the following month

Latvia-registered businesses using the EU VAT One Stop Shop (Union scheme, for cross-border B2C sales of goods and digital/other services to consumers in other EU member states above the EUR 10,000 combined threshold) must submit their OSS VAT return via VID's EDS electronically by the last day of the month following each calendar quarter, and pay any VAT due by the same date. The deadline mechanics are set at EU level and are identical in every member state; only the filing portal (EDS for Latvia) differs.

Digitaal batterijpaspoort verplicht voor EV-batterijen, batterijen voor lichte vervoermiddelen en industriële batterijen boven 2 kWh

Op grond van Verordening (EU) 2023/1542 moet elke EV-batterij, batterij voor lichte vervoermiddelen (e-bikes, steps) en industriële batterij van meer dan 2 kWh die in de handel wordt gebracht een QR-code dragen die linkt naar een digitaal batterijpaspoort met gegevens over chemie, koolstofvoetafdruk, gerecycled materiaal, prestaties en duurzaamheid.

Latvia: electrical/electronic equipment & battery producer — annual audited EPR report due 30 April

Producers registered under Latvia's extended producer responsibility (EPR) system for electrical/electronic equipment and batteries ('environmentally harmful goods') must submit an audited annual report to the State Environmental Service (VVD) covering the previous calendar year (1 January-31 December), by 30 April.

Latvia: mandatory annual income declaration (gada ienākumu deklarācija) due 1 June

Latvian residents required to file a mandatory annual income declaration (gada ienākumu deklarācija) — including anyone with income from saimnieciskā darbība (self-employed/business activity) — must submit it for the previous calendar year between 1 March and 1 June, and pay any additional personal income tax (IIN) due by 23 June.

Loontransparantie: eerste rapportage over de loonkloof tussen mannen en vrouwen voor werkgevers met 150+ werknemers

Richtlijn (EU) 2023/970 verplicht werkgevers om vóór sollicitatiegesprekken salarisbandbreedtes bekend te maken, kandidaten niet meer naar hun salarisgeschiedenis te vragen, werknemers het recht te geven om naar het gemiddelde loon per categorie te vragen en – voor werkgevers met 150 of meer werknemers – uiterlijk juni 2027 cijfers over de loonkloof over 2026 te rapporteren (250+ jaarlijks, 150-249 elke drie jaar). Een kloof van meer dan 5% zonder objectieve rechtvaardiging leidt tot een gezamenlijke beloningsevaluatie.

EU-ontbossingsverordening: zorgvuldigheidsplicht van toepassing voor micro- en kleine ondernemingen

Micro- en kleine bedrijven die handelen in de EUDR-grondstoffen (rundvee, cacao, koffie, palmolie, rubber, soja, hout en afgeleide producten) krijgen zes maanden extra. Kleine handelaren verderop in de keten hoeven vooral de referentienummers van eerdere zorgvuldigheidsverklaringen te verzamelen en door te geven; kleine primaire producenten in landen met een laag risico dienen een vereenvoudigde verklaring in.

CBAM: eerste jaarlijkse aangifte en inlevering van certificaten voor de invoer van staal, aluminium, cement en meststoffen in 2026

Sinds 1 januari 2026 moeten importeurs van meer dan 50 ton per jaar aan CBAM-goederen (ijzer en staal, aluminium, cement, meststoffen; plus waterstof en elektriciteit zonder drempel) erkend CBAM-aangever zijn en CBAM-certificaten kopen die de ingebedde emissies dekken. De eerste jaarlijkse aangifte en inlevering van certificaten voor de invoer van 2026 is verschuldigd in 2027. Importeurs onder de 50 ton zijn vrijgesteld maar moeten de drempel in de gaten houden.

DAC8: eerste jaarlijkse rapportage van cryptoactivatransacties aan de belastingdienst (over 2026)

Sinds 1 januari 2026 moeten aanbieders van cryptoactivadiensten (beurzen, brokers, aanbieders van bewaarportemonnees, sommige DeFi-front-ends) de identiteit en fiscale woonplaats van klanten verzamelen en verifiëren en alle wissel- en overdrachtstransacties van EU-gebruikers registreren. De eerste jaarlijkse rapportage aan de belastingdienst is in 2027 verschuldigd, en de gegevens worden tussen lidstaten uitgewisseld. DAC7 legt digitale platforms al een vergelijkbare jaarlijkse rapportage (uiterlijk 31 januari) over verkopers op.

Latvia: repeated occupational safety instruction (atkārtotā instruktāža) due at least yearly, every 6 months for hazardous work

Employers must give every employee repeated occupational safety instruction (atkārtotā instruktāža) covering the same scope as their initial instruction, at least once every 12 months for standard work; employees doing hazardous-equipment or increased-risk work (per the employer's own approved list) must be re-instructed at least once every 6 months.

AI Act: verplichtingen voor AI met een hoog risico voor toepassingen uit bijlage III (HR, krediet, onderwijs, biometrie, kritieke infrastructuur)

AI die wordt gebruikt voor werving en aansturing van werknemers, kredietscoring, verzekeringsprijzen, toelating tot onderwijs, biometrische identificatie, kritieke infrastructuur en rechtshandhaving wordt ‘hoog risico’. Aanbieders hebben een risicobeheersysteem, datagovernance, technische documentatie, logging, menselijk toezicht en een conformiteitsbeoordeling nodig; gebruiksverantwoordelijken moeten de systemen volgens de instructies gebruiken, logs bewaren en betrokkenen informeren.

CRA: volledige toepassing – secure-by-design-vereisten, conformiteitsbeoordeling en CE-markering voor software en verbonden producten

Vanaf deze datum moet elk product met digitale elementen dat op de EU-markt wordt gebracht voldoen aan de essentiële cyberbeveiligingseisen (veilige standaardinstellingen, geen bekende uitbuitbare kwetsbaarheden, beveiligingsupdates gedurende de ondersteuningsperiode, SBOM), een conformiteitsbeoordeling doorstaan en een CE-markering dragen. Importeurs en distributeurs moeten de naleving controleren.

Verordening dwangarbeid: verbod op het op de markt brengen, verkopen of exporteren van producten gemaakt met dwangarbeid

Verordening (EU) 2024/3015 verbiedt het op de EU-markt brengen, beschikbaar stellen of exporteren van producten die met dwangarbeid zijn gemaakt, waar dan ook in de toeleveringsketen. Nationale autoriteiten en de Commissie kunnen verdachte producten onderzoeken en de terugtrekking, schenking, recycling of vernietiging ervan gelasten. Er is geen vrijstelling naar bedrijfsgrootte — alleen extra begeleiding en een speciaal mkb-contactpunt.

Europese portemonnee voor digitale identiteit: gereguleerde particuliere diensten moeten de wallet accepteren voor sterke klantidentificatie

Particuliere bedrijven die wettelijk verplicht zijn klanten met sterke authenticatie te identificeren – banken, betaal- en cryptobedrijven, telecomaanbieders, energie- en nutsbedrijven, verzekeraars, zorgaanbieders, vervoerders en zeer grote onlineplatforms – moeten de Europese portemonnee voor digitale identiteit accepteren wanneer een gebruiker deze aanbiedt, naast hun bestaande methoden.

ESPR: eerste productspecifieke regels voor ecologisch ontwerp en digitaal productpaspoort (ijzer & staal, textiel, banden, aluminium)

De Verordening ecologisch ontwerp voor duurzame producten (EU) 2024/1781 laat de Commissie per productgroep eisen stellen aan duurzaamheid, repareerbaarheid, gerecycled materiaal en informatie, telkens met een digitaal productpaspoort. De eerste handelingen (staal, daarna textiel, banden, aluminium, meubels) worden verwacht in 2026-2028 en gelden na een overgangsperiode. Sinds 19 juli 2026 mogen grote bedrijven bovendien geen onverkochte kleding en schoenen meer vernietigen.
